Output 0ac59160cdede3942af36f878f2c0b62be988b9dcefabaec9faeae0a307a4158:14

value
77105595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4e35880e5cc69e577276b9d7a9b9a68ed8d7fc0c OP_EQUAL
address
MF2h4pnMW3GtS4m5nz5CfapLvqBEcpXWe9
transaction
0ac59160cdede3942af36f878f2c0b62be988b9dcefabaec9faeae0a307a4158
spent
true